The long-awaited beta version of Escape From Tarkov Arena will launch tomorrow.

The wait is over and players will be able to play Tarkov Arena starting tomorrow (Dec. 17). The information was confirmed by EFT and by Nikita Buyanov, Head of Studio at Battlestate Games, following the posting of a new trailer.

"What's special about this trailer? It's called closed beta testing launch trailer, so tomorrow right after the tournament ends we will start the beta testing with the first waves" said Nikita on the DreamHack stage.

How to get the beta of Escape From Tarkov Arena that will launch on Dec. 17?

As explained by Nikita on stage, the launch of the beta version of EFT Arena will be in waves.

To access the beta you will have to pre-order EFT Arena and hope to be one of those selected at tomorrow's beta launch. You may also have a chance if you purchase the "Edge of Darkness" version, a limited premium version with some rewards.

When purchasing the EoD version, players will have "Free access to Escape from Tarkov: Arena". They will also get a "Guaranteed instant access to closed beta".
